随着区块链技术的不断发展,以太坊作为一种智能合约平台,已经被广泛应用于各种领域。以太坊的扩展性问题一直是困扰着它的瓶颈。为了解决这个问题,Layer 扩展性解决方案被提出,成为提升以太坊性能的关键。

Layer 1 扩展性解决方案

Layer 1 扩展性解决方案是指直接对以太坊协议进行修改,以提高其性能。其中最常见的方法是使用分片技术,将以太坊网络分为多个片段,每个片段可以独立处理交易。这样一来,整个网络的吞吐量就可以得到大幅提升。Layer 1 还可以采用更高效的共识算法,如PoS(权益证明)等,以减少网络的计算负担。

Layer 2 扩展性解决方案

Layer 2 扩展性解决方案是指在以太坊协议之上构建一层新的协议,以提高其性能。其中最常见的方法是使用状态通道技术,将交易离线处理,只在必要时提交到以太坊网络中。这样一来,可以大幅减少以太坊网络的负担,提高整个系统的性能。Layer 2 还可以采用更高效的智能合约语言,如Rust等,以提高智能合约的执行效率。

跨链技术

跨链技术是指将不同的区块链网络连接起来,实现互操作性。在以太坊中,跨链技术可以用于将不同的分片网络连接起来,以实现更高效的交易处理。跨链技术还可以用于将以太坊与其他区块链网络连接起来,以实现更广泛的应用场景。

以太坊与Layer 扩展性解决方案可以有效提高以太坊的性能,使其能够应对更高的交易量和更广泛的应用场景。其中,Layer 1 和Layer 2 扩展性解决方案可以从协议层面和应用层面分别提高以太坊的性能,而跨链技术则可以实现不同区块链网络之间的互操作性。未来,以太坊的发展将需要不断探索和创新,以满足不断增长的用户需求。